ELSE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2016 in Review

4 of the 4,008 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Electro-Sensors (ELSE) for Q4 2016, worth a combined $410K — down 9.7% from $454K a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 3 funds closed out of ELSE and 0 opened new positions — a net loss of 3 holders — while 0 trimmed existing stakes and 2 added.

The largest buyer was UBS Group, adding an estimated $7.98K. The largest seller was Citadel Advisors, exiting entirely with an estimated $50K sold.
